SBI has announced that if a person opens an account under PMJDY, he will be exempted from the minimum balance rule.New Delhi: State Bank of India, the country's largest state-owned bank, has made a big announcement for Jan Dhan account holders. The bank has recently announced that if any Jan Dhan account holder applies for "SBI RuPay Jan Dhan Card", they will get insurance cover of up to Rs 2 lakh. Apply for Jandhan Card today as SBI," SBI tweeted.The focal point of Pradhan Mantri Jan Dhan Yojana (PMJDY) under the Central Government Scheme is rural as well as urban area. It may be mentioned that SBI has announced that if a person opens an account under PMJDY, he will be exempted from the minimum balance rule.Under Pradhan Mantri Jandhan Yojana, any Indian who is 10 years of age or above can open a bank account.Benefits of opening a Jan Dhan account:
1) The benefit of all government schemes will be credited directly to the account.




2) Free mobile banking facility is also provided along with Jandhan account.
3) Overseas facility is availed six months after opening of Jandhan account.
4) Accident insurance up to two lakh rupees will be provided along with this.
5) Life cover up to 30 thousand rupees.6) The debit card will be issued to the account holder. From which they can withdraw money and also buy.
7) Interest is earned on the deposit.
8) Facility to transfer money across the country.
9) Insurance or pension products can be easily purchased through the account.What documents were considered for opening a Jan Dhan account:
1) Aadhaar card
2) Passport
3) Driving license
4) Any document required for KYC.
The central government has claimed that a total of 41.75 crore accounts were opened under the Pradhan Mantri Jan Dhan Yojana. Out of which 35.96 crore accounts are currently being transacted.
